Project work can be an excellent way to enable high-achieving children to work on a topic of interest to them. It’s an activity that can be used within a range of class levels. Children can have either unlimited time or specified timeframes to …

WebThe term is used by the National Association for Able Children in Education (NACE) to describe how learners become able to understand and form complex and abstract ideas and solve problems. Cognitive challenge prompts and stimulates extended and strategic thinking, as well as analytical and evaluative processes. Web2. Project Work. Rather than asking learners to write an essay on a subject, make the task more personal to them. Anything from asking pupils to write a letter to their parents to writing something to hang on the wall would work quite well.

The real key to developing a teaching strategy that reaches every type of learner in your classroom is to communicate with your pupils and understand their needs as much as possible.
